Falls short of being a really good screwball comedy, but thanks to the likable and talented cast, it succeeds as good entertainment--and fast entertainment as well, at just 69 minutes. Among the highlights, you get to see a slim Broderick Crawford! In this Depression-era film, Hopkins is a woman with an architecture degree trying to get a job from Winninger. Unfortunately, he is broke. His son, Joel McCrea, has all the money left in the family, and his deceased mother forbade him before her death from lending it to his father, a notorious screwball spindthrift. Hopkins sets out to get the money from McCrea, and compared to his finance, whom he has just brought home on an ocean liner, she is definitely a better catch. The fiancee is accompanied by her "uncle" - actually her lover waiting for her marriage and divorce from McCrea so they can have some money! So interesting here that the actor playing the French-accented Mr. Saffron is from Oklahoma! Read his amazing bio on imdb.com. In any case, this is well made, pretty well written, and reasonably funny. The last scene in the tree isn't nearly as funny as intended, however, but the film's last moment is perfect.… (plus d'informations)
